HIP 54767

HIP 54767 is a B-type (Blue-White) star.

Located approximately 312.7 light-years from Earth, HIP 54767 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 54767 is classified as a spectral class B star (B-type (Blue-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

With an apparent magnitude of +5.22, HIP 54767 sits near the limit of naked-eye visibility. It can be glimpsed without optical aid under dark skies, but binoculars will make observation much easier. Observers will note its blue h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of -0.082.
